Cable Hoists are designed to be used in industrial, construction and commercial
applications. These durable, high quality hoists are engineered for safe and easy
operation.
Safety Features
| Reversible
aluminum handle is designed to bend for warning of a hazardous overload. | | Superior
360 degree drop forged swiveling hooks are equipped with safety latches. | | Meets
ASME/ANSI Standard B-30.21. | | Double
interlocking pawl system assures one pawl is engaged at all times. |
Quality
and Durability
| Utilizes
pre-formed heavy duty, extra flexible, aircraft cable. | | Stainless
steel springs and load bearing shafts resist corrosion. | | All
rotating shafts are mounted on bronze bushing to reduce wear. | | Rugged
cast aluminum alloy housings are both lightweight and dependable. |
| Hard
coated anodized aluminum cable guide provides extra abrasive resistance. |
Easy
to Operate
| Aluminum
winding wheel for slack cable take up is standard on all models. | | Open
construction allows for easy cleaning and inspection. | | Double
interlocking pawl system assures precise load adjustments. |
| Designed
for two-way, two-capacity rigging. |
Special
Options
| Stainless
steel cable for marine and high corrosion environments. | | Clevis
and gate type hooks. |
